The Strip District: Where Pittsburgh's History Meets Modern Vibrancy

Nestled along the Allegheny River, Pittsburgh's Strip District is a testament to the city's rich history and its dynamic future. Known as a melting pot in the early 1900s, this vibrant neighborhood has seamlessly blended its historical roots with modern innovations, making it a thriving hub for residents and visitors alike.

A Melting Pot of Cultures:

In the early 1900s, the Strip District was a bustling area characterized by a diverse influx of immigrants from Europe and beyond. This cultural tapestry was woven through the markets, shops, and eateries that sprung up along the district’s streets. The influence of these varied cultures is still evident today, with establishments that offer everything from Italian delicacies to Asian spices, reflecting the neighborhood's rich multicultural heritage.

Old Meets New:

The Strip District’s charm lies in its unique blend of old and new. Historic buildings that once housed factories and warehouses have been repurposed into trendy lofts, restaurants, and boutiques. This juxtaposition creates a distinctive atmosphere where the past and present coexist harmoniously.
 
One of the standout features of this neighborhood is the historic Pennsylvania Railroad Fruit Auction & Sales Building, now known as The Terminal. This landmark has been revitalized into a modern marketplace that pays homage to its storied past. The Terminal is home to a variety of shops, eateries, and office spaces, making it a central hub of activity in the Strip District.

Why the Strip District is Thriving:

There are several factors contributing to the Strip District's thriving status:

  1. Historical Significance: The preservation and adaptive reuse of historic buildings have kept the neighborhood's rich history alive, creating a unique environment where residents can feel connected to Pittsburgh’s past.
  2. Cultural Diversity: The Strip District remains a melting pot of cultures, with a wide range of dining, shopping, and cultural experiences that celebrate the neighborhood's diverse heritage. This cultural vibrancy is a major draw for people from all walks of life.
  3. Economic Growth: The influx of new businesses, including tech startups and creative enterprises, has spurred economic growth in the area. This growth has, in turn, attracted more residents and visitors, contributing to the neighborhood’s vitality.
  4. Community Engagement: The Strip District boasts a strong sense of community. Local events, markets, and festivals bring people together, fostering a sense of belonging and camaraderie among residents and visitors.
  5. Accessibility: The neighborhood's strategic location along the Allegheny River and its proximity to downtown Pittsburgh make it easily accessible. This convenience attracts both commuters and those looking to enjoy the neighborhood’s amenities without straying far from the city center.
